OHSAS 18001 / ISO 45001 Occupational Health and Safety Management
BS OHSAS 18001 is a framework for an occupational health and safety management system. It can help you put in place the policies, procedures and controls needed for your organization to achieve the best possible working conditions, aligned to internationally recognised best practice, expectations and standards. Also known as Occupational Health and Safety Management Systems OHSMS (Sometimes referred to as ISO 18001 and soon to be known as ISO 45001).

*NOTE: A new ISO standard, ISO 45001, on occupational health and safety management system requirements is being produced by a Project Committee, ISO PC 283, with the intention of publication in October 2016. The standard will be aligned with ISO 9001 (Quality Management) and ISO 14001 (Environmental Management), which are themselves undergoing revision and are due for publication in 2015.
